Quirky place that sells second hand stuff and antiques as well as food and coffee. They have a vegan gluten free breakfast option of baked beans, tomato, hash brown, and patty that you can have any time of day. For non-vegans the bagel is really nice.

We got back late from one tour and had to rush to another, but needed something to eat quickly in between. The manager squeezed us in even though they had another large group/party. Our food was out super fast, and it was AMAZING. I wish I could be eating their fried rice constantly for the rest of my life. The pad Thai was also incredible, and both were gluten free. Staff knowledgeable about GF/celiac. If we had stayed in Akaroa any longer, we would have eaten here for every meal.
